vis.js - 更新 "navigationButtons" CSS,使按钮位于 canvas 的顶部
vis.js - Update "navigationButtons" CSS so the buttons are at the top of he canvas
我正在使用 vis.js 并希望将使用 "navigationButtons" 选项时显示的按钮对齐到 canvas 的顶部。
我知道这是使用 CSS 完成的,我想知道是否有人有任何示例?
提前谢谢你,
阿纳迪
最好与 HTML 一起工作。但是你提到你想更新按钮的 "alignment" 。因此,我假设 "bottom:" 和 "right:" 属性就是您要查找的内容。但是,由于您希望对齐到顶部,您可能希望使用 "top:" 属性而不是 "bottom:" 和 "left:" 而不是 "right:"...
例如...以下应将这 4 个按钮在顶部水平对齐...更新 "left:" 属性以适合您首选的装订线宽度。
div.vis-network div.vis-navigation div.vis-button.vis-up {
background-image: url("...png");
top:10px;
left:50px;
}
div.vis-network div.vis-navigation div.vis-button.vis-down {
background-image: url("...png");
top:10px;
left:100px;
}
div.vis-network div.vis-navigation div.vis-button.vis-left {
background-image: url("...png");
top:10px;
left:150px;
}
div.vis-network div.vis-navigation div.vis-button.vis-right {
background-image: url("...png");
top:10px;
left:200px;
}
我正在使用 vis.js 并希望将使用 "navigationButtons" 选项时显示的按钮对齐到 canvas 的顶部。 我知道这是使用 CSS 完成的,我想知道是否有人有任何示例?
提前谢谢你,
阿纳迪
最好与 HTML 一起工作。但是你提到你想更新按钮的 "alignment" 。因此,我假设 "bottom:" 和 "right:" 属性就是您要查找的内容。但是,由于您希望对齐到顶部,您可能希望使用 "top:" 属性而不是 "bottom:" 和 "left:" 而不是 "right:"...
例如...以下应将这 4 个按钮在顶部水平对齐...更新 "left:" 属性以适合您首选的装订线宽度。
div.vis-network div.vis-navigation div.vis-button.vis-up {
background-image: url("...png");
top:10px;
left:50px;
}
div.vis-network div.vis-navigation div.vis-button.vis-down {
background-image: url("...png");
top:10px;
left:100px;
}
div.vis-network div.vis-navigation div.vis-button.vis-left {
background-image: url("...png");
top:10px;
left:150px;
}
div.vis-network div.vis-navigation div.vis-button.vis-right {
background-image: url("...png");
top:10px;
left:200px;
}